You don’t say if you are producing the graphic design for your customer who will then take it to a printer to have it printed or if your customer expects you to put the whole printed project into his/her hands.

EITHER way–if you do your homework on this–you will find that all wedding invitation companies provide design options which are INCLUDED in their pricing. Further, they UPCHARGE the costs if the client–you, provides them with supplied artwork.

So I caution you that unless this is an unusual situation (such that your customer has a huge budget and wants a truly unique design) this project defeats any benefit for your customer.

Finally be wary of discounting any price, customers don’t expect that for referrals.

My fiance and I are trying to save some money and looking for a cheap way to have a simple but nice wedding in order to invite our close family of about 80 people. Any ideas?

One idea for a cheap wedding would be to use a Justice of the Peace to marry you, they don’t "charge" although, a "donation" is much appreciated.
You can then have all your immediate family members prepare dishes for the meal at the reception.
Have the marriage and reception in a hall of some sort. Decorate it yourself with the help of friends and family by purchasing cheap (but not cheap looking) decorations at party stores or even dollar stores.
Make your own veil and purchase a Bride’s Maid Dress instead of a "Wedding Gown" and have some extra beadings or other accessories added to your suit your own taste. Purchase shoes and under garments at local department stores instead of specialty shops.
Grow your own flowers, or get some from a friends garden, or even make special boquets from fake flowers- that looks so real now-a-days, and will last forever!
Have your cake made by someone other then a wedding cake specialty store. There are alot of "at home" cake makers that do beautifully decorated, wonderful tasting cakes!

I am trying to print my own wedding invitations using MS Word 2003.

Its your wedding so what ever you like is what I would go with if I were you.

That being said, take into consideration not only the formality and style of your wedding, but the formality and style of the invitations you plan on using. A very elegant wedding and invite would not look appropriate with Comic Sans lettering, however the Engravers or Invitation font would, (not sure if your program would have either).

However if you were having a relaxed informal wedding the Comic sans would be appropriate.

Something else to consider is readability of the font, size of the font and how much room you have on your invite. You can set up the invite and print it in several fonts on plain paper and lay them over your invite to get the spacing and idea of what you like, without sacrificing invites and the expense that goes with them.
